jobs(GBR-Dundee) Software Engineerjobs

(GBR-Dundee) Software Engineer



Title: Software Engineer

Location: United Kingdom-Dundee

Title: Software Engineer


Location: Dundee


Grade: 09


About NCR Corporation

NCR Corporation (NYSE: NCR) is a global technology company leading how the world connects, interacts and transacts with business. NCR’s assisted- and self-service solutions and comprehensive support services address the needs of retail, financial, travel, hospitality, gaming, public sector, telecom carrier and equipment organizations in more than 100 countries. NCR (www.ncr.com) is headquartered inDuluth,Georgia.


Position Summary & Key Areas of Responsibility


Primary responsibility is to be a member of a highly motivated team of platform software engineers responsible for developing and delivering high quality platform software solutions for NCR ATMs as well as the following:-


• Input to technical design, development, and maintenance of platform software and its associated components; Contributes to technical strategy discussions; Selects process/design tools


• Design software subsystems, components, and their interfaces in support of business requirements


• Develop high quality code to support technical architecture and design; Considers future systems architecture,


• Responsible for translation of business requirements to development/test/release plan and delivering this solution on time to the business


• Participate and contribute to an effective software development lifecycle including a high focus on customer support and root cause analysis


• Conduct testing based on knowledge of system architecture, interdependencies and interactions; Designs, documents, Peer review of products/systems or baseline processes • Accurately estimate time and resources for software development efforts


• Incorporate unit testing/root cause analysis practices into software development process • Investigate and prototype emerging software platform technologies, helping to identify those that will be selected for inclusion in the NCR portfolio


• Provide technical assistance to NCR product development teams to ensure the acceptance of the NCR Platform Software Architecture


Basic Qualifications


• Minimum BSc in a technical/computing discipline, or equivalent on-the-job experience.


• Exposure to C, C in a Visual Studio environment, WIX/Installshield and Win32 experience


• Excellent written and verbal communication skills; excellent teamwork and collaboration skills


• Object Oriented Analysis and Design experience


• Understanding of software development lifecycles and associated development techniques


• Knowledge of Windows Operating Systems architecture/security (XP/Win 7/Win 8)


Preferred Qualifications


• Exposure to Agile processes


Visit ourcareers sitefor a list of the benefits offered in your region in addition to a competitive base salary and strong work/family programs.


EEO Statement


Integrated into our shared values is NCR's commitment to diversity. NCR is committed to being a globally inclusive company where all people are treated fairly, recognized for their individuality, promoted based on performance and encouraged to strive to reach their full potential. We believe in understanding and respecting differences among all people. This concept encompasses but is not limited to human differences with regard to race, ethnicity, religion, gender, culture and physical ability. Every individual at NCR has an ongoing responsibility to respect and support a globally diverse environment.


Statement to Third Party Agencies


To ALL recruitment agencies: NCR only accepts resumes from agencies on the NCR preferred supplier list. Please do not forward resumes to our applicant tracking system, NCR employees, or any NCR facility. NCR is not responsible for any fees orcharges associated withunsolicited resumes.






from Jobs http://ift.tt/1cPajOZ

via vacancies

*

Post a Comment (0)
Previous Post Next Post